Hello

I have just finished the lv 29 cultivation quest am aware of harmony. And my chi bar might be upgrade to 199 (as wriiten in the quest guide) but my bar is still at 100. The only change is that there is a flame on the right of the bar.

Is it normal? How does the new bar works? how are the +99 chi points stock and how can I use them?

    the little diamond that lights up is known as a "spark" and represents 100 chi. Certain skills will require a spark, which is just a way of representing that chi.

    edit: If you keep using chi skills and your yellow bar dips below zero, the "flame" will go out and your chi bar will refill. This is simply how the designers chose to represent more than 99 chi.

    The red thing is a spark. The spark is worth 100 chi. Sparks are necessary for certain skills. When you get 100 chi, it goes to your spark and the chi bar empties. So an ignited spark + full chi bar = 200 chi. You can still use the chi from the spark when your bar runs out, but your spark will turn off and you wont be able to use skills that require sparks
